Question
Out of ozone, phosphorus, sulphur and krypton, the elements having the lowest and highest atomicities are respectively :
Options
sulphur and krypton
krypton and ozone
phosphorus and sulphur
krypton and sulphur
Advertisements
Solution
krypton and sulphur
Out of ozone, phosphorus, sulphur and krypton, krypton has the lowest atomicity and sulphur the highest .
